def test_email_change(self, test_app):
self.login(test_app)
# Test email change without password
template.clear_test_template_context()
test_app.post(
'/edit/account/', {
'new_email': 'new@example.com'})
# Check form errors
context = template.TEMPLATE_TEST_CONTEXT[
'mediagoblin/edit/edit_account.html']
assert context['form'].password.errors == [
u'This field is required.']
# Test email change with wrong password
template.clear_test_template_context()
test_app.post(
'/edit/account/', {
'new_email': 'new@example.com',
'password': 'wrong'})
# Check form errors
context = template.TEMPLATE_TEST_CONTEXT[
'mediagoblin/edit/edit_account.html']
assert context['form'].password.errors == [
u'Wrong password.']
# Test email already in db
template.clear_test_template_context()
test_app.post(
'/edit/account/', {
'new_email': 'chris@example.com',
'password': 'toast'})
# Check form errors
context = template.TEMPLATE_TEST_CONTEXT[
'mediagoblin/edit/edit_account.html']
assert context['form'].new_email.errors == [
u'Sorry, a user with that email address already exists.']
# Test password is too short
template.clear_test_template_context()
test_app.post(
'/edit/account/', {
'new_email': 'new@example.com',
'password': 't'})
# Check form errors
context = template.TEMPLATE_TEST_CONTEXT[
'mediagoblin/edit/edit_account.html']
assert context['form'].password.errors == [
u'Field must be between 5 and 1024 characters long.']
# Test successful email change
template.clear_test_template_context()
res = test_app.post(
'/edit/account/', {
'new_email': 'new@example.com',
'password': 'toast'})
res.follow()
# Correct redirect?
assert urlparse.urlsplit(res.location)[2] == '/u/chris/'
# Make sure we get email verification and try verifying
assert len(mail.EMAIL_TEST_INBOX) == 1
message = mail.EMAIL_TEST_INBOX.pop()
assert message['To'] == 'new@example.com'
email_context = template.TEMPLATE_TEST_CONTEXT[
'mediagoblin/edit/verification.txt']
assert email_context['verification_url'] in \
message.get_payload(decode=True)
path = urlparse.urlsplit(email_context['verification_url'])[2]
assert path == u'/edit/verify_email/'
## Try verifying with bs verification key, shouldn't work
template.clear_test_template_context()
res = test_app.get(
"/edit/verify_email/?token=total_bs")
res.follow()
# Correct redirect?
assert urlparse.urlsplit(res.location)[2] == '/'
# Email shouldn't be saved
email_in_db = mg_globals.database.User.find_one(
{'email': 'new@example.com'})
email = User.query.filter_by(username='chris').first().email
assert email_in_db is None
assert email == 'chris@example.com'
# Verify email activation works
template.clear_test_template_context()
get_params = urlparse.urlsplit(email_context['verification_url'])[3]
res = test_app.get('%s?%s' % (path, get_params))
res.follow()
# New email saved?
email = User.query.filter_by(username='chris').first().email
assert email == 'new@example.com'
